• Image
  • Image
  • Image
  • Image
  • Image
  • Image
  • Image
  • Image
  • Image
  • Image
  • Current Version: 1.02: 2023-04-08T21:03:12Z
  • First Published: 2023-03-14T23:45:11Z
  • Size: 3477712
  • Supported Unity Versions: 2020.3.37
tools network

User Login - API and Database

(3 Votes)
$19.96 $19.96

User Login is a custom web api and database for user authentication, and storing user data. It contains NodeJS server side code, MongoDB database, and Unity demo.


Unlike most of my other unity assets, this one requires installation of the server so it won't work out-of-the-box and will require some work to get it working. All the instructions for installation are in the documentation.


Included

-NodeJS web api server

-MongoDB database

-Unity Client Demo


API Features

-User Register/Login

-Authentication with JWT token

-Get list of Users

-Edit User Info (Avatar...)

-Change Password

-Change Email

-Forgotten Password

-Permission Levels

-Gain Rewards (Coins, Xp...)

-Friend List, Add/Remove Friends

-SMTP Email Sending

-Activity Log

-MongoDB database


NetcodePlus

This login system is compatible with NetcodePlus or Survival Engine Online as a custom alternative to Unity Services login or to Steam/Google login, if you require a custom solution with your own database. The web api server is independant from any game or lobby server but can be accessed from either through http requests.


Documentation

User Login API


Support and Community

Discord


Integrations

Survival Engine Online

NetcodePlus





Add to cart
This site contains affiliate links, which means that we can receive a commission if you click on a link and buy something that we have recommended.
Although clicking on these links will not cost you anything, they will help us finance our development projects while recommending good products!